Edgar Odell Lovett Elementary Fine Arts Magnet School is located in Southwest Houston in the Houston Independent School District. When you walk through the doors at Lovett you feel a sense of community and pride. We like to say, "We love it at Lovett." Lovett's vision is to work as a Professional Learning Community to provide opportunities that will meet the individual needs of students in an environment that fosters a positive and enthusiastic learning experience. We serve the whole child by creating a school environment where the academic and artistic worlds meet seamlessly. Collaboration through professional learning communities, strong school wide systems for using data connected with small group instruction have been key factors in academic achievement.

We are a high performing elementary school and a 2015 recipient of the Magnet Schools of America School of Excellence Award. We offer both a neighborhood vanguard and fine arts program. Students are provided a well-rounded rigorous academic and fine arts curriculum. Once enrolled at Lovett all students enjoy the multitude of opportunities offered through the magnet program which includes art, physical education, and a music emphasis of concert band, strings or classroom music. Students are encouraged to explore their talents and interest through a variety of additional learning experiences that include Who's TV (broadcasting and television technology), Honor Chorus, Hand Bells, Student Council, Concert Band, and Safety Patrol. Lovett is also proud to have an extensive list of community partners such as De Camera and Young Audiences which help to merge academics with the arts.

Mission

Provide a supportive educational environment where each child can achieve high standards of learning in academics and the arts.

Student Demographics

  • Asian: 11%
  • Black/African American: 24%
  • Hispanic: 28%
  • White: 32%
  • Two or more races: 5%
  • ELL: 11%
  • Economically Disadvantaged: 34%
